عَثَّتْهُ

1.
, (S, K,) aorist عَثُ3َ , (S, Msb,) verbal noun عَثٌّ, said of the عُثَّة [or moth-worm], It ate it, or fretted it, namely, wool, (S, Msb, K, TA,) and a garment [&c.]. (TA.) And عُثَّ, said of wool [&c.], It was eaten, or fretted, by the عُثّ [or moth-worm, or moth-worms]. (TA.)
2.
Also, (O, TA,) aorist as above, (TA,) and so the verbal noun, (K, TA,) said of a serpent (حَيَّة), It bit him. (O, K, TA.) And It (a serpent) blew upon him, without biting him, and his hair in consequence fell off. (TA.)
3.
And عَثَّنِى, (O,) verbal noun as above, (K,) He importuned me (O, K *) by asking. (TA.) [And عَتَّنِى signifies the same.]
